" This is a lovely character cottage with exposed stone walling, original beams in the lounge and is located in the picturesque village of Belmont, which sits on the fringes of the West Pennine Moors for those who enjoy their recreational and leisure pursuits. Arranged over three floors the cottage comprises of a 21ft lounge, fitted kitchen, converted cellar and utility room whilst the first floor contains two bedrooms and a well-appointed bathroom with corner bath and complementary tiling. With gas central heating and being double-glazed, the property is not overlooked to the rear and parking is available to the rear as well where most residents park their cars. There is also a decking and lawned area to the rear although we cannot confirm that these are on the deeds.
